Pothole at the junction of Redland Grove and Meridian Road

Reported via mobile in the Carriageway Defect category anonymously at 19:19, Sun 13 March 2022

Sent to Bristol City Council less than a minute later. FixMyStreet ref: 3384989.

Pothole has been getting increasingly worse over winter to the stage now it is a hazard - as people turn in they look to avoid it which can cause them to veer into oncoming traffic. Last week we also saw a voi scooter rider get thrown from their scooter as they rode through it.
